1//2// StubbingInoutTests.swift3// MockingbirdTests4//5// Created by typealias on 7/25/21.6//7import Mockingbird8@testable import MockingbirdTestsHost9import XCTest10class StubbingInoutTests: BaseTestCase {11 12 var inoutProtocol: InoutProtocolMock!13 var inoutProtocolInstance: InoutProtocol { return inoutProtocol }14 15 override func setUp() {16 inoutProtocol = mock(InoutProtocol.self)17 }18 19 // MARK: Inout parameters20 func testInoutParameter_doesNotMutateString() {21 given(inoutProtocol.parameterizedMethod(object: any())) ~> { _ in }22 var valueType = "foo bar"23 inoutProtocolInstance.parameterizedMethod(object: &valueType)24 XCTAssertEqual(valueType, "foo bar")...
